For a 3-manifold M and a subsurface XX of the boundary of M with empty or incompressible boundary we use surgery to identify a graph whose vertices are disks with boundary in X and which is quasi-isometrically embedded in the curve graph of X.

As an extension of the class of algebraic links, A'Campo, Gibson, and Ishikawa constructed links associated to immersed arcs and trees in a two-dimensional disk. By extending their arguments, we construct links associated to immersed graphs in a disk, and show that such links are quasipositive.

A graph G is intrinsically S^1-linked if for every embedding of the vertices of G into S^1, vertices that form the endpoints of two disjoint edges in G form a non-split link in the embedding.
